> I need to grab a web page non-interactively. Can Lynx take a URL and store
> the resulting page in a file? Preferably in plain text (no HTML). I want to
> invoke it from a batch file/script to download a dump of an address database
> that is available via http.

try "lynx -dump" or "lynx -source", or even "man lynx."
